two-way Test
χ
2
two-way Test sets up a number of independent groups and tests hypothesis related to
the proportion of the sample included in each group. The χ
2
Test is applied to dichotomous
variables (variable with two possible values, such as yes/no).
Perform the following key operations from the statistical data list.
3(TEST)
3(CHI)
2(2WAY)
Next, specify the matrix that contains the data. The following shows the meaning of the above
items.
Observed ... name of matrix (A to Z) that contains observed counts (all cells positive integers)
Expected .... name of matrix (A to Z) that is for saving expected frequency
Calculation Result Output Example
• The matrix must be at least two lines by two columns. An error occurs if the matrix has only
one line or one column.
• Pressing 1(Mat) while the “Observed” and “Expected” parameter settings are highlighted
will display the Matrix (A to Z) setting screen.
• Pressing 2('MAT) while setting parameters enters the Matrix Editor, which you can use to
edit and view the contents of matrices.
• Pressing 6('MAT) while a calculation result is displayed enters the Matrix Editor, which
you can use to edit and view the contents of matrices.
• Switching from the Matrix Editor to the Vector Editor is not supported.
